When Richard Eichacker, 29, went to a friend’s home in Belleville, Wisconsin, he was no doubt expecting a regular social visit. However, things took a turn for the worse when Eichacker slipped on the homeowner’s stairs. According to the complaint he later filed, he suffered serious injuries, emotional as well as physical, and was forced to miss a significant amount of work as a result of the fall.

The complaint alleges that Justin Johnson, the homeowner, left a number of children’s toys blocking one of the main stairwells. Unable to navigate the impediment, Eichacker suffered his slip and fall. The complaint further alleges that the stairwell was not adequately lit, and that the toys were out for a sufficient period of time that Johnson knew or should have known about the danger that they posed. Eichacker is being represented by attorney Pamela Antonio Brennan.

In a recent case, Ernie Verdugo, who worked as a tour guide in Hawaii, was awarded over $2 million after a slip-and-fall in a Hawaiian bar left him injured. According to reports, the man was acting as a designated driver for his friends when they visited the Mai Tai Bar in Honolulu. While trying to maneuver his way through an extremely crowded bar, Mr. Verdugo slipped on a beer-covered floor and hurt his leg.

Over the next several years, Mr. Verdugo underwent seven surgeries on his leg, which had developed a serious blood cot as a result of the fall. After battling the blood cot for a long while, he developed a condition called post-thrombotic syndrome, which impaired the circulation in his leg and caused daily swelling. Mr. Verdugo was also forced to quit his job as a tour guide. After successfully suing the bar for failing to maintain the premises in a safe condition, Mr. Verdugo, who was represented by attorney Howard Glickstein, a law professor in Honolulu, was awarded $2 million in damages, plus $144,000 in special damages.

During the U.S. Open in September 2015, Canadian professional tennis player Eugenie Bouchard was in the locker room getting ready to take an ice bath when she slipped on a mysterious substance and cracked her head. Bouchard suffered a concussion and was forced to withdraw from the Open, despite having a shot at winning either the singles or the doubles bracket.

Bouchard later found out that the mysterious substance was a chemical cleaning spray that had been over applied. Not only that, but the room was dimly lite, and Bouchard had no way of seeing the spray on the floor before it was too late. Bouchard claimed the United States Tennis Association (USTA) was negligent in maintaining the locker room. In February 2018, a New York District Court agreed with her, saying the USTA is liable for her injuries. Bouchard was represented by attorney Benedict Morelli, who operates out of New York City.
